'star

What is 'star?


1.

A dialectal common noun used to identify a person of acknowledgeable achievement or standing based on context and subject matter of discussion.

Apostrophe indicates the omission of a preceeding word such as "Super, Bar or Little."

"Your daughter impressed the judges with a perfect score,"

"That's my 'star!"

See superstar
